选择最合适的模型:BLOOM与主流语言模型的比较

选择最合适的模型:BLOOM与主流语言模型的比较

【免费下载链接】bloom 【免费下载链接】bloom 项目地址: https://ai.gitcode.com/mirrors/bigscience/bloom

在当今多元化的自然语言处理(NLP)领域,选择一个合适的语言模型对于项目成功至关重要。本文旨在比较BLOOM模型与其他主流语言模型,帮助读者根据项目需求做出明智的选择。

引言

随着技术的发展,越来越多的语言模型被开发出来,各自具有独特的优势和特点。面对众多选项,如何选择最适合自己项目的模型成为了一个挑战。比较不同模型的性能、资源消耗和易用性,可以帮助我们找到那个“恰到好处”的模型。

主体

需求分析

在选择模型之前,首先需要明确项目目标和性能要求。项目目标可能包括文本生成、机器翻译、情感分析等多种NLP任务,而性能要求则涉及准确性、响应速度、可扩展性等方面。

模型候选

BLOOM模型简介

BLOOM是由BigScience团队开发的一款176B参数的开源多语言语言模型。它基于Transformer架构,能够在46种自然语言和13种编程语言中生成连贯的文本。BLOOM的特点在于其开放性和多语言能力,非常适合需要跨语言处理的项目。

其他模型简介

在比较BLOOM模型时,我们考虑了以下几种主流语言模型:

  • GPT-3:OpenAI开发的模型,以其强大的文本生成能力著称。
  • BERT:Google开发的模型,广泛用于各种NLP任务,如问答、文本分类等。
  • T5:Google开发的另一种模型,擅长于多语言任务和文本生成。

比较维度

性能指标

性能指标是选择模型的关键因素。BLOOM在多个NLP任务中表现出了竞争力,尤其是在多语言环境中。根据官方发布的指标,BLOOM在humaneval数据集上的pass@1、pass@10和pass@100分别为15.54%、32.78%和57.19%,显示出其在文本生成任务上的强大能力。

资源消耗

资源消耗是另一个考虑因素。BLOOM模型的训练和部署需要大量的计算资源。根据公开数据,BLOOM的训练消耗了约2470万CO2排放量,这表明其对于硬件和环境的要求较高。

易用性

易用性对于模型的采纳也非常重要。BLOOM提供了详细的文档和代码库,使得模型的部署和定制变得相对容易。此外,其开源许可也使得BLOOM成为一个吸引人的选择。

决策建议

综合考虑性能、资源消耗和易用性,BLOOM模型在多语言文本生成任务中具有明显优势。对于需要处理多种语言的NLP项目,BLOOM是一个值得考虑的选择。

结论

选择适合的模型是项目成功的关键。BLOOM模型以其卓越的多语言能力和开源特性,为处理复杂NLP任务提供了一个强有力的解决方案。如果您对BLOOM感兴趣,可以通过官方提供的资源进一步了解和部署。

我们相信,通过本文的比较和推荐,您将能够做出更加明智的模型选择,并为您的项目带来成功。如果您在模型选择或部署过程中遇到任何问题,我们乐意提供进一步的支持。

【免费下载链接】bloom 【免费下载链接】bloom 项目地址: https://ai.gitcode.com/mirrors/bigscience/bloom

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值